ZIP Code 02052 (Norfolk County, Massachusetts) is home to about 12,923 residents. The median household income of $214,801 is above the Norfolk County median ($126,497).

From 2019 to 2023, ZIP Code 02052's population held roughly steady from 12,841 to 12,923, while its median gross rent rose 22.6% from $1,347 to $1,652.

76.3% of adults 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. Owners occupy 86.4% of the area's occupied homes.
